Guinevere
GWIN-uh-veer
/ˈɡwɪn.ə.vɪər/
"White phantom" — an Arthurian name of ethereal beauty and legendary romance
Guinevere is the Anglicised form of the Welsh Gwenhwyfar, meaning white phantom or fair and smooth. She is best known as the legendary queen of King Arthur in Arthurian legend, whose beauty and tragic love affair with Sir Lancelot forms a central thread of the myths. The name's romantic and literary associations have made it a favourite among parents seeking a truly uncommon but deeply resonant name.

About the Name Guinevere
Guinevere comes from the Welsh Gwenhwyfar, meaning white phantom or fair and smooth. It evokes otherworldly beauty and luminous grace.
Yes. Jennifer is a Cornish form of Gwenhwyfar, the same Welsh name as Guinevere. They are etymological cousins with very different sounds.
Guinevere is pronounced GWIN-uh-veer, with stress on the first syllable. The Guin rhymes with win.
Guinevere is rare but rising. It appeals to parents who want a historically rich, literary name that remains genuinely uncommon.
Gwen is the most natural nickname, but Ginny, Vere, and Evie all work beautifully as shorter forms.

History of Guinevere
1100s
Chrétien de Troyes writes the first major Arthurian romances featuring Guinevere
1485
Malory's Le Morte d'Arthur establishes Guinevere as a defining tragic queen of English legend
1960
The musical Camelot premieres, bringing Guinevere to Broadway audiences
2015
Guinevere reaches modern peak in the US as vintage Arthurian names surge in popularity
